Factors of Drug Rehab Programs
Drug rehabilitation plans commonly encompass a number of essential factors, Every tailor-made to satisfy the exceptional needs of the individual.

Detoxification: This is usually step one while in the rehab system. Detoxification helps to manage withdrawal signs as your body rids by itself on the prescription drugs. Healthcare supervision in the course of detox is critical, as withdrawal is often bodily and mentally hard, and sometimes, lifetime-threatening.

Therapy and Counseling: Behavioral therapies are definitely the cornerstone of most rehab courses. These therapies is usually individual or team periods and so are intended to support sufferers realize the root causes in their dependancy, produce coping mechanisms, and develop a help network. C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), motivational interviewing, and contingency administration are many of the frequently employed therapeutic methods.

Medication: For many sorts of habit, especially opioid and Alcoholic beverages dependence, prescription drugs could be an essential ingredient of treatment method. Medicines for instance methadone, buprenorphine, and naltrexone can assist to scale back cravings and withdrawal indicators, making it easier for people to concentrate on their own recovery.

Aftercare and Aid: Restoration from addiction is a protracted-term course of action that extends past the Original remedy interval. Aftercare plans, including sober residing households, help teams like Narcotics Anonymous (NA), and ongoing counseling, are crucial in assisting people keep their sobriety and forestall relapse.
